Harry Kessler: The Count of Weimar

Yicheng Tang, Huili School Shanghai ’25

· paper

Abstract

Count Harry Clément Ulrich von Kessler, often referred to as the “Red Count,” was an unconventional figure within the German aristocracy. While many aristocrats of his time were conservative and nationalistic, Kessler was a cosmopolitan advocate of avant-garde art, Nietzschean philosophy, and cultural diversity. His eclectic interests, which spanned art, politics, and internationalism, positioned him at the forefront of cultural developments in Imperial Germany and the Weimar Republic. Kessler used his wealth and status to promote modern art, defend progressive ideas, and support international collaboration, despite being labeled a communist sympathizer during the turbulent 1920s and 1930s.

Kessler's life was marked by a gradual shift from conservative to liberal and socialist circles. Documenting an extraordinary array of contacts in his diaries over fifty-seven years, Kessler’s influence stemmed from his ability to bridge the worlds of art, politics, and culture, contributing significantly to Weimar cosmopolitanism. However, his vision of a united, culturally rich Europe was undone by the rise of the Nazis, who exiled him and confiscated his belongings. Despite his personal losses and the failure of his cosmopolitan ideals during his lifetime, Kessler’s contributions to art and culture lived on, with his influence being recognized after World War II. His life exemplifies the struggle between nationalism and cosmopolitanism, and his legacy continues to resonate today, particularly in the context of European unity and cultural exchange.
